In 1981, Connie started her career in the financial services industry working her way up the banking system for the 17 years she worked in that industry. In 1998 she entered the investment industry, and she continues to offer a wide array of investments and planning choices through her affiliation with Commonwealth Financial Network. Connie is a Chartered Retirement Plans Specialist® (CRPS®) and has a certificate from the College for Financial Planning for completing the Financial Paraplanner Program. She has also completed executive education at the Wharton School of Business.

Connie has been nicknamed the “Ultimate Volunteer” and has earned the Presidential Volunteer Service Award*. Connie is listed as one of the pioneers in her contributions for establishing Pacific Northwest University of Health Sciences (PNWU). Connie is on the board of Heritage University. She participates in the Yakima Downtown Rotary, Camp Prime Time. Connie has previously served on the boards of the Salvation Army, Mt. Adams Health Foundation, Yakima Valley Business Network, Northwest Harvest, and the West Valley Fair.
